Subject: Re: [Caml-list] Weak hash table
Date: Thu, 14 Mar 2002 15:16:50 +0100 (MET)	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<200203141416.PAA0000009059@beaune.inria.fr> (raw)

>From: Christophe Raffalli <raffalli@univ-savoie.fr>
>
>The semantics of weak pointer are just some kind of cache where value
>can be erased at any time by the GC.

This is what the documentation specifies.


>The kind of weak array you need is array where value are erased by the
>GC if and only if the value is not pointed from outside the weak array.
>That is the mark phase of the GC does not traverse weak array.

This is what the implementation does (if you replace "if and only if"
with "at some time when" in the above).

The weak arrays are grossly underspecified because I don't know how to
clearly explain what they do to someone who doesn't already know what
a weak pointer is.  If someone wants to do write that explanation,
I'll be very happy.
